Перепись с const std::string& на std::string_view

This commit is contained in:
2026-01-30 09:21:13 +03:00
parent 513210a304
commit 0ee1beacfa
4 changed files with 23 additions and 23 deletions
+5 -5
View File
@@ -11,14 +11,14 @@ class IAuthDAO
{
public:
virtual std::string Login(
const std::string& registrated_user_uuid,
const std::string& auth_token) = 0;
std::string_view registrated_user_uuid,
std::string_view auth_token) = 0;
virtual bool HasAuthorized(const std::string& auth_token) = 0;
virtual bool HasAuthorized(std::string_view auth_token) = 0;
virtual std::string_view GetUUID(const std::string& auth_token) = 0;
virtual std::string_view GetUUID(std::string_view auth_token) = 0;
virtual bool Logout(const std::string& user_token) = 0;
virtual bool Logout(std::string_view user_token) = 0;
virtual ~IAuthDAO() = default;
};